PEDCA, from the same research, estimates that the EU datacentre market is worth around €18.85 Billion per annum and that globally it is experiencing rapid expansion of anything from 5-25% CAGR (Compound Annual Growth Rate) depending upon region. Furthermore it identifies Energy consumption, service availability, cost and security are the main topics driving investment, innovation and competition within the sector.
